Puzzle Mode: The original flavor of Moonlight Mahjong. Good for when you'd like a game that's relatively short! Lightning Mode: Like Scramble, but Tilebot is twice as fast (and points are worth twice as much), for an extra challenge. This mode is definitely about strategy, but Tilebot is trying to solve the boards at the same time you are!

The game ends when Tilebot finishes a board before you do.Ĭhallenge Mode: Compete against Tilebot through increasingly challenging levels in full puzzle mode: no automatic reshuffle, only undo or start over.

Tiles are automatically reshuffled when you run out of matches, making this mode more about speed than strategy, although finding matches can be challenging in itself. Scramble Mode (the new default!): Score points by making matches faster than the automated opponent Tilebot, through increasingly difficult levels. Moonlight Mahjong now supports Apple's Game Center, with online high scores (Leaderboards), Achievements and multiplayer matches! This is Mahjong Solitaire as it was meant to be. And because it is truly three dimensional, Moonlight Mahjong allows you to play elaborate and fun tile layouts that other flat versions of Mahjong Solitaire can't handle. The controls just get out of your way until you're ready to use them. Intuitive touch gestures allow you to tilt and turn, zoom in and out in virtual reality, allowing you to more easily see the tiles on the board.

Play arcade-style with progressively difficult levels and high scores, or relax with one of the non-competitive game modes. The game’s graphics are wonderful, with the tiles looking sharp and clear, and the 3D acceleration is smooth as well. Once you start experimenting with different multi-touch gestures you’ll find that you can move around the board with complete freedom in a way that no other game that I’ve played on the iPhone yet allows. This game starts you out in an overhead view of your Mahjong tiles, but you quickly find that you can pinch and zoom your way closer. This game is a completely immersive 3D version of Mahjong…and sure, there have been 3D versions of Mahjong before – but I don’t believe any of them have ever been quite like this.
